Documentation Source Text

Check-in [e2554ac473]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Preliminary changes for the 3.9.1 patch release.
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1: e2554ac4738e7161f87522be23479d3f9cc65d78
User & Date: drh 2015-10-16 16:59:32
Context
2015-10-16
17:28
Add news about 3.9.1 check-in: c5a13cc8f4 user: drh tags: trunk
16:59
Preliminary changes for the 3.9.1 patch release. check-in: e2554ac473 user: drh tags: trunk
11:35
Fix a typo. "databse" to "database". check-in: eb3ea9a953 user: drh tags: trunk
Changes
Hide Diffs Side-by-Side Diffs Ignore Whitespace Patch

Changes to pages/changes.in.

    15     15   <tcl>
    16     16   set nChng 0
    17     17   proc chng {date desc {options {}}} {
    18     18     global nChng aChng
    19     19     set aChng($nChng) [list $date $desc $options]
    20     20     incr nChng
    21     21   }
           22  +
           23  +chng {2015-10-17 (3.9.1)} {
           24  +<li>Fix [the json1 extension] so that it does <u>not</u> recognize ASCII form-feed as a
           25  +    whitespace character, in order to comply with RFC-7159.  Fix for ticket
           26  +    [https://www.sqlite.org/src/info/57eec374ae1d0a1d|57eec374ae1d0a1d]
           27  +<li>Add a few #ifdef and build script changes to address compilation issues that
           28  +    appeared after the 3.9.0 release.
           29  +} {patchagainst 1}
    22     30   
    23     31   chng {2015-10-14 (3.9.0)} {
    24     32   <p><b>Policy Changes:</b>
    25     33   <li>The [version numbering conventions] for SQLite are revised to use the
    26     34       emerging standard of [http://semver.org/|semantic versioning].
    27     35   <p><b>New Features And Enhancements:</b>
    28     36   <li>Added [the json1 extension] module in the source tree, and in the [amalgamation].
................................................................................
  3880   3888       hd_resolve "<p><ul>$desc</ul></p>"
  3881   3889       foreach {key value} $options {
  3882   3890         if {$key=="patchagainst"} {
  3883   3891           set c2 $aChng([expr {$i+$value}])
  3884   3892           regexp {([-0-9]+) \((3\.\d+\.[.0-9]+)[ a-zA-Z]*\)} [lindex $c2 0] all date vers
  3885   3893           set d2 [lindex $c2 1]
  3886   3894           regsub {(<p>[^\n]*\n)?<li>SQLITE_SOURCE_ID.*$} $d2 {} d2
  3887         -        hd_resolve "<p><b>Prior changes from version $vers ($date):</b></p>"
         3895  +        hd_resolve "<p><b>Changes carried forward from version $vers ($date):</b></p>"
  3888   3896           hd_resolve "<p><ul>$d2</ul></p>"
  3889   3897         }
  3890   3898       }
  3891   3899       hd_resolve {
  3892   3900         <p>A [complete list of SQLite releases]
  3893   3901         in a single page and a [chronology] are both also available.  
  3894   3902         A detailed history of every

Changes to pages/index.in.

    83     83   
    84     84   </td>
    85     85   <td width="20"></td><td bgcolor="#044a64" width="1"></td><td width="20"></td>
    86     86   <td valign="top">
    87     87   <h3>Current Status</h3>
    88     88   
    89     89   <p><ul>
    90         -<li><a href="releaselog/3_9_0.html">Version 3.9.0</a>
           90  +<li><a href="releaselog/3_9_1.html">Version 3.9.1</a>
    91     91   of SQLite is recommended for all new development.
    92     92   </li>
    93     93   </ul></p>
    94     94   
    95     95   <h3>Common Links</h3>
    96     96   
    97     97   <p><ul>